MMB02070C3303FB200 Vishay Resistor (Other) In Stock
The Vishay MMB02070C3303FB200 is a precision thin film surface mount resistor in cylindrical MELF package rated for 330kΩ with ±1% tolerance and ultra-stable ±50ppm/°C temperature coefficient. This high-reliability component handles 0.4W power dissipation and features anti-sulfur protective coating for extended field life. Reach-compliant with CECC40401-803 military standard approval; globally available with standard 8-week factory lead time.

Frequently Asked Questions
What temperature stability and precision rating does the MMB02070C3303FB200 provide?
The MMB02070C3303FB200 delivers ±1% initial tolerance with an exceptional ±50ppm/°C temperature coefficient—significantly better than standard ±100ppm/°C thick film alternatives. The 330kΩ thin film resistor maintains stable value across -55°C to 155°C operating range, making it suitable for precision measurement systems and medical instruments requiring sub-0.1% circuit accuracy. Thin film laser-trimmed construction ensures consistent performance across production batches.
How does the MELF 0207 cylindrical package format compare to surface mount chip resistors for high-voltage filtering?
The MMB02070C3303FB200 in cylindrical MELF format (5.8 mm long, 2.2 mm diameter) is rated for 350 V AC operation, suitable for industrial power supply feedback networks and high-voltage sensor biasing. Unlike rectangular 0603/0805 chip resistors limited to 100–200 V, the MELF construction provides superior voltage handling and mechanical robustness in harsh environments. The cylindrical geometry improves thermal dissipation, allowing sustained 0.4W operation in compact PCB layouts.
